Output bd7a8221eb430dabb217ba91314f6722a83ce5f0d5d5f68e3cba3a7bd90c7757:20

value
1100742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908efac764d9fb67a3b1abf3806b1bd58693d79d OP_EQUAL
address
3EsNWZh52DsqftTPbDoRZHEmLRy6t7xfQM
transaction
bd7a8221eb430dabb217ba91314f6722a83ce5f0d5d5f68e3cba3a7bd90c7757